Geographies of postsecularity : re-envisioning politics, subjectivity and ethics
Geographies of postsecularity : re-envisioning politics, subjectivity and ethics is a book. It was written by Paul J. Cloke and published by Routledge in 2019.
Key facts
- author: Paul J. Cloke
- publication date: 2019
- book publisher: Routledge
- book series: Routledge research in place, space and politics
- book subjects: Religion and sociology, Religion and politics, Religious ethics
